Transaction 98ae90b6124c22a4b948821c23bf56429f42b72307d9fc5a4740172ac30161ed
1 Input
1 Output
-
98ae90b6124c22a4b948821c23bf56429f42b72307d9fc5a4740172ac30161ed:0
- value
- 18325982
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 597083c64f27d7b5028e14ea1799032d53167b9c OP_EQUAL
- address
- 39qvrH63C69s9sdLkJFte2UVTVzKXUiwmo